Why Is My Water Bill Higher This Month? If you see an increase in your water bill it may be due to a number of factors other then a billing error. Water consumption varies from month to month especially for outdoor water use, such as landscape irrigation.  An increase may also indicate a problem with your system, for example a leaking plumbing fixture or a malfunctioning automatic sprinkler or drip system.  Learning to read your water meter can help you to determine if your increased usage is caused by any of these things.  Still at a loss on why your bill has increased?  Contact our Customer Service Representative, (760) 745-5522, and they will be happy to assist you.

Why Don’t I Have Water Service? If you have just moved into your residence, you need to call us to set up your water service in order to establish a new account. If you are not a new Rincon Water customer and you don't have water flow, check on the following:

Did you make your payment? If we have not received payment on your account by the due date your service may be interrupted until it is received. 

Have you had any landscape projects or home repairs performed by someone else?  Often these types of projects require that the water be turned off; either at the shut-off valve located near your house or the shut-off valve located on the customer side of the water meter, turning these back on may have been overlooked. 

If none of these apply to you, and your neighbors are experiencing the same problem, there may be an outage  in your area. Contact us at (760)745-5522 to report it and/or receive information on the outage duration.
